Lenvatinib is a member of the class of quinolines that is the carboxamide of 4-{3-chloro-4-[(cyclopropylcarbamoyl)amino]phenoxy}-7-methoxyquinoline-6-carboxylic acid. A multi-kinase inhibitor and orphan drug used (as its mesylate salt) for the treatment of various types of thyroid cancer that do not respond to radioiodine. It has a role as an antineoplastic agent, an EC 2.7.10.1 (receptor protein-tyrosine kinase) inhibitor, a fibroblast growth factor receptor antagonist, a vascular endothelial growth factor receptor antagonist and an orphan drug. It is a member of phenylureas, a member of quinolines, a monocarboxylic acid amide, an aromatic ether, a member of cyclopropanes, an aromatic amide and a member of monochlorobenzenes. It is a conjugate base of a lenvatinib(1+).

Identity
Molecular formulaC21H19ClN4O4
Molecular weight426.9 g/mol
IUPAC name4-[3-chloro-4-(cyclopropylcarbamoylamino)phenoxy]-7-methoxyquinoline-6-carboxamide
InChIKeyWOSKHXYHFSIKNG-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ILESCOC1=CC2=NC=CC(=C2C=C1C(=O)N)OC3=CC(=C(C=C3)NC(=O)NC4CC4)Cl
